Si estás interesado/a en el mundo de la programación o simplemente quieres entender mejor cómo funcionan los programas que utilizas a diario, este artículo es para ti. Los programadores novatos deben tener cuidado con la gestión de la memoria; en C el programador ha de reservar y liberar la memoria explícitamente. En otros lenguajes (como C# o Java) la memoria es gestionada de forma transparente para el programador. Esto alivia la carga de trabajo y evita errores, pero le quita flexibilidad al lenguaje para escribir controladores del hardware.

Además, este lenguaje es de código abierto, lo que permite a los programadores modificar su código fuente para adaptarlo a sus necesidades. Por ejemplo, una de las herramientas para las que es fundamental la comprensión de los lenguajes de programación son los bots, que básicamente son un software que debe ser programado para que realice una serie de acciones determinadas de forma automática. Estos son algunos de los lenguajes de programación más utilizados en la actualidad, pero hay muchísimos más, por lo que seguro encontrarás aquel que se adapte https://slides.com/david123jdh a lo que necesitas. Es utilizado para crear aplicaciones web, servidores, apps para móviles y, gracias a las prestaciones de HTML5 y librerías de gráficos 2D y 3D, también tiene un papel importante en el desarrollo de videojuegos. Un software de programación hace referencia a todas las herramientas que permiten al programador crear, escribir códigos, depurar y mantener los proyectos. Existen muchos lenguajes de programación y cada uno funciona para cosas diferentes, como desarrollo y diseño web (HTML y JavaScript) y desarrollo de software (C y C++).

¿Qué son los lenguajes de programación imperativos y funcionales?

Finalmente, tenemos el lenguaje de programación Python, que es interpretado, pero al igual que Java, pasa por un proceso de compilación. Python ha crecido mucho en los últimos años, y una de sus principales ventajas es la velocidad en la creación de código y el apoyo de bibliotecas cada vez más simplificadas proporcionadas por la comunidad. Esto significa que se utiliza para escribir programas que solicitan datos a un usuario, es decir, que permiten la captura de datos externos a la computadora para almacenarlos en la misma, y una variable.

La traducción del lenguaje de programación en binario se conoce como “compilación”. Trabaja del lado Back End facilitando la comunicación entre la interfaz de la página y https://www.sutori.com/es/usuario/dfgfd-gfdg el servidor. Es compatible con el código HTML y permite crear aplicaciones y páginas web interactivas con conexión a grandes bases de datos y tiempo de carga reducido.

¿Qué relación existe entre los lenguajes de programación y el marketing?

Históricamente la programación en C embebido ha requerido extensiones no estándar del lenguaje C para implementar características no oficiales tales como aritmética de punto fijo y operaciones básicas de entrada y salida. (Algunos casos anteriores https://willysforsale.com/author/oliver25f4r/ son el sistema Multics, escrito en PL/I, y Master Control Program para el B5000 de Burroughs, escrito en ALGOL en 1961). Cada uno responde a dinámicas y necesidades diferentes; cada uno con sus particularidades y notaciones en específico.

lenguajes de programacion

Aunque es un lenguaje de programación orientado a objetos fácil de aprender, Alice se usa principalmente como herramienta para crear juegos y animaciones en 3D. Cualquier lenguaje de programación debe contar con una nomenclatura clara, entendible, simple y fácil de aplicar. Esta clave es la que permite que un lenguaje informático se divulgue y sea utilizado por los programadores. Se puede decir que el problema principal de los lenguajes de alto nivel es su gran cantidad, además de las diferentes versiones o dialectos que se han desarrollado de algunos de ellos. Es difícil establecer una clasificación general de ellos, ya que en cualquiera que se realice habrá lenguajes que pertenezcan a más de uno de los grupos definidos.

Estructuras de diferentes lenguajes de programación

Aunque al final dependerá de lo que quieras construir con él, este artículo cubre los diez mejores lenguajes de programación para aprender en 2024. Sin los lenguajes de programación, valga la redundancia, sería imposible programar, y la programación es fundamental para que la tecnología siga en desarrollo y haya nuevos avances o creaciones/inventos. ¿Cuántas veces hemos ingresado a un sitio web y lo hemos abandonado casi al instante porque el tiempo de carga era largo? Este es solo un ejemplo de los múltiples puntos en los que intervienen los lenguajes de programación. Este tipo de software sirve para detectar errores en el código fuente para que el programador pueda localizarlos de manera más sencilla y rápida, con el fin de que los analice y, posteriormente, los elimine. Estas aplicaciones ofrecen un espacio en el que los programadores pueden escribir código.

  • Esta acción puede llevarse a cabo desde un editor de texto o en un entorno más especializado que cuente con herramientas de autocompletado, marcando los errores de sintaxis, por ejemplo.
  • También se destaca cuando la solución desarrollada utiliza los recursos de la plataforma .NET.
  • En cuanto a las oportunidades de trabajo, PHP es un lenguaje de programación de código abierto muy demandado a pesar de ser uno de los más antiguos del sector.
  • Esperamos que este artículo te ayude a decidir cuál es tu primer lenguaje de programación para aprender y te ayude a crear un sitio web.